Hirdetés
- Samsung Galaxy A55 - új év, régi stratégia
- Bemutatkozott a Poco X7 és X7 Pro
- Kicsomagoljuk és bemutatjuk a Poco F8 Ultrát
- Huawei Watch D2 - nyomás utána!
- Kezünkben a OnePlus 15 és az Oppo Find X9-ek
- Megtartotta Európában a 7500 mAh-t az Oppo
- Okosóra és okoskiegészítő topik
- A Vivo S50 Pro mini is beáll a sorba
- Mobil flották
- One mobilszolgáltatások
Új hozzászólás Aktív témák
-
Geripapa
aktív tag
Köszönöm a segitséget!
Ez lett a végeredmény, ami megcsinálta amit szerettem volna:
#!/bin/bash
for ((i=1; i<=303; i++))
do
NUMBERS=$(echo $i | wc -c)
if [[ $NUMBERS -eq 2 ]]; then
ACTNR=00$i
HTML=0$i
elif [[ $NUMBERS -eq 3 ]]; then
ACTNR=0$i
HTML=$i
if [[ $HTML -gt 70 ]]; then
HTML=0$i
fi
elif [[ $NUMBERS -eq 4 ]]; then
ACTNR=$i
HTML=$i
else
echo "Valami baj van, inkább kilépek..."
exit 1
fi
TAG=$(cat $ACTNR/$HTML.html | iconv -f iso8859-1 -t utf8 | grep -m 1 title | cut -d \> -f2 | cut -d \< -f1 | sed 's/[[:blank:]]*$//' | tr ' ,' "_" )
NEWDIR=$(echo $ACTNR"_"$TAG)
echo $NEWDIR
mv $ACTNR "${NEWDIR}" #ha nem másolni szeretnéd, akkor a "cp -r" parancsot cseréld ki "mv"-re.
done
-
Geripapa
aktív tag
Köszönöm a hozzászlásokat.
Már csak az kérdés hogy a grep mért működik egyik filenál a másiknál meg mért nem?
Belenéztem a html fileba és mindkettőben ugyan ott van a tittle sor...$ cat ./001/01.html | grep title
<title>A bagdadi tolvaj</title>
$ cat ./020/20.html | grep title
(szabványos bemenet) bináris fájl illeszkedikAzért nem működik mert ékezetes betűk vannak a title-ben.

Ezt hogy lehetne ékezetmentesíteni?
-
Geripapa
aktív tag
üdv.
van egy könyvtáram amibe van 303 könyvtár sorszámozva. (001,002,003,...,302,303)
mindegyik könyvtárban van html file (a neve megegyezik a könyvtár nevével: 303.html)Ebben a html file-ben a <title> között van egy szöveg.
Ezt a szöveget szeretném betenni a könyvtár nevébe.
Tehát ha lefuttatom a makrót.
a könyvtáraknak igy kellene kinézniük: 001_Bélabá, 002_Zsófi
Viszont fogalmam sincs hogy állak neki. Tudnátok segíteni?
-
Geripapa
aktív tag
Hasonlóval küzdök én is.
Rasbian alatt rootal futtatok egy skriptet aminek meg kellene hivnia egy másik skriptet amit nem kellene hogy a root futason.
Rátudnátok nézni hogy hogy kellene inkább csinálni?
Új hozzászólás Aktív témák
- Formula-1
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- Elektromos autók - motorok
- Kormányok / autós szimulátorok topikja
- Samsung Galaxy A55 - új év, régi stratégia
- BestBuy topik
- Ford topik
- Milyen asztali (teljes vagy fél-) gépet vegyek?
- Bemutatkozott a Poco X7 és X7 Pro
- OLED monitor topic
- További aktív témák...
- BLACK FRIDAY! - Jogtiszta Windows - Office & Vírusirtó licencek- Azonnal - Számlával - Garanciával
- Eladó Steam kulcsok kedvező áron!
- Eredeti Microsoft termékek - MEGA Akciók! Windows, Office Pro Plus, Project Pro, Visio Pro stb.
- Keresem a Barkács Balázs Játékokat
- Számlás!Steam,EA,Epic és egyébb játékok Pc-re vagy XBox!
- HP Dell, Lenovo, Fujitsu, üzleti kategóriás notebook kiárusítás
- LG OLED & OLED evo Televíziók: BLACK NOVEMBER -30%
- Újszerű Apple MacBook Air M1 13.3 - 8GB/256GB - Asztroszürke - 238 Ciklus - 88% akku - MAGYAR
- iking - Apple iPhone 14 Pro Graphite ProMotion 120 Hz, 48 MP kamera, Dynamic Island 128 GB
- SzoftverPremium.hu
Állásajánlatok
Cég: BroadBit Hungary Kft.
Város: Budakeszi
Cég: ATW Internet Kft.
Város: Budapest





